By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Alibaba Pictures, the separately listed entertainment arm of Chinese e-commerce giant Alibaba, warned that its losses will be at least $155 million in the year to March recently completed.
It blamed the coronavirus outbreak and “complicated difficulties” within the mainland Chinese entertainment industry in 2019.
